Is There a Roof Rack for a 2005 Toyota Harrier without Side Rails

Question:
Hello, I have a 2005 Toyota Harrier, it does not have factory side rails. I am hoping to purchase roof racks to transport my surfboards. Can you help me find a product that will fit my car?

Expert Reply:
I do have an option for you but we cannot confirm fit of any products on a Toyota Harrier as this vehicle is not produced in our market (US) therefore the manufactures we carry don't support testing on this vehicle. That said, it appears to be very similar to the RX 350 so the best option we can offer you is parts for this vehicle. The Inno Aero Crossbar System composed of part # INXB130-2, part # INXS250, and part # INK789 is a fit for a 2005 Lexus RX 350 and works great for surfboards when combined with the Inno Locker Watersport Carrier part # INA446.
